Selling Stang
I was thinking about selling my 2003 GT. I was just wondering how much I would be able to et for it. Here is what is done and all the specs;
2003 Mustang GT 43,000 miles 1999 Mustang Cobra Motor swap BBK LTs BBK H-Pipe with high flow cats Steeda underdrive pullies Melling billet oil pump worked heads JLT CAI FRPP 4.10 Rear gears Atometer guages pro 5.0 Shifter Sterio system with 2 10 inch subs black fr500 wheels with sumitomo tires (deep dish rears) Flowmaster cat back SCT Xcal2 with Pro Racer Package PLX wideband Mach 1 chin spoiler and grill delete I was just loking for a price. Not sure if I want to sell it yet. Please let me know asap. Thanks
